After 23 years of construction, growth and development, Hanoi Drug Rehabilitation Center No. 6 with a team of both red and professional staff has received and treated tens of thousands of drug addicts at the Center. Currently, the Center is treating and detoxifying nearly 500 voluntary and compulsory students; 59 addicts participating in taking Methadone; Approaching and consulting nearly 200 customers of the Legal and Social Counseling Support Model transferred to Phuc Tan, Chuong Duong, Hang Buom, Ly Thai To wards, Hoan Kiem district; Bo De, Ngoc Lam, Ngoc Thuy wards, Long Bien district, among which there are customers who have been clean for over 10 years and have stable jobs in the locality.
When entering the rehabilitation center, students will go through 5 stages: Reception, classification; Treatment of withdrawal, detoxification, treatment of mental disorders, treatment of other diseases; Education, counseling, behavioral and personality rehabilitation; Labor therapy, vocational training; Preparation for reintegration into the community, ensuring that students have the best foundation in health, skills to prevent relapse as well as orientation to build a personal plan when reintegrating into the community.

In addition to building a friendly and humane drug rehabilitation environment, considering drug addicts as patients; taking students as the center, as the service object; fundamentally changing the awareness of officials, civil servants and employees in the agency in drug rehabilitation work; "exemplary teachers, self-conscious students - all for beloved students" as the guiding principle for action, the unit's leaders also pay special attention to building a green - clean - beautiful unit environment, specifically with the criterion "clean and beautiful like a park".
With practical actions, every year the Facility develops a general plan to deploy to each department and team in the Facility on environmental protection work at the unit. Establish a specialized team for ornamental plant care and environmental protection, including staff and students of the volunteer team, with the task of caring for and improving the environmental landscape, cutting grass, pruning branches, planting and caring for flower gardens and ornamental plants on campus.
For daily cleaning, the Board of Directors assigns departments and student management teams to be responsible for cleaning each area including hallways, dormitories, team yards, walkways, and communal living areas at the teams. In addition, the Youth Union of the Base also develops a "Green Sunday" plan to mobilize youth union members and students to conduct a general cleaning of the environment throughout the unit every Sunday.
In addition to renovating the landscape and environment, the unit also pays great attention to epidemic prevention and hygiene. Every year, the Health and Prevention Department consults on developing a plan to prevent and control seasonal epidemics, especially for epidemics at the time of changing seasons and respiratory diseases such as the recent Covid-19 epidemic.
Regularly spray disinfectants, spray Cloramin B to prevent respiratory diseases such as Covid-19; sprinkle lime powder to kill mosquito larvae to prevent dengue fever; Advise staff and students in the unit to maintain personal hygiene, ensure cooked food and boiled water, keep internal affairs neat and clean; clear sewers to avoid blockages in the flow, avoiding creating conditions for disease to spread widely.
In the treatment and health care areas, the student self-management teams, and the occupational therapy training areas of the Facility, there are separate, clean, well-ventilated, well-lit restrooms and adequate trash bins.
In particular, the occupational therapy work of students always emphasizes the factors of occupational safety, fire prevention, indiscriminate discharge, and linking occupational therapy with sustainable protection of the living environment.

Activities to increase livestock production and improve the soil environment to grow more vegetables and add them to the daily menu for staff and students are also focused on and effectively implemented by the unit.
Keeping the staff kitchen and student kitchen clean is always a top priority from the preparation stage to the finished product, ensuring food hygiene and safety, providing delicious, nutritious meals for staff and students.
In addition, the Facility also regularly propagates and calls on each officer and student in the Facility to raise awareness, responsibility, and be proactive in protecting the living environment through specific actions.
With the above environmental hygiene solutions, over the years, Hanoi Drug Rehabilitation Center No. 6 has always ensured a safe living space, no epidemics in the unit, staff and students can live and work in a green - clean - beautiful environment to together successfully achieve the goal of building a friendly, humane, professional and effective drug rehabilitation environment.
